Brookdale, SC vs Chapin, SC
The cost of living difference between Brookdale, SC and Chapin, SC is dramatic. Brookdale is 33.1% cheaper than Chapin,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Brookdale has a cost index of 61 while Chapin sits at 92,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Brookdale is $711/month compared to $1,400/month in Chapin — a 49%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Brookdale is more affordable at $85,400 median vs $200,400.
Median household income in Brookdale is $34,279 compared to $77,632 in Chapin (-55.8%). While Chapin is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Brookdale spend roughly 24.9% of their income on rent, more than the 21.6% in Chapin.
Climate-wise, both cities share similar average temperatures (65°F vs 64.3°F). Chapin receives more rainfall at 45.2" per year compared to 43.7" in Brookdale.
